From the Principals Desk
Greetings parents! I want to thank you all for a great first month of school.
My staff and I are thrilled at the opportunity to work together with you to help our students not only reach but exceed their educational goals. At times the students are met with challenges in the classroom, but it has been awesome to see them persevere, productively struggle and then come to the answer. The students are showing that hard work does pay off and nothing good ever comes easy. I encourage you all to stay involved in your child's education throughout the year and keep the lines of communication between home and school open! Please sit down each night and go through the concepts that your child is learning at school. Have your child teach you how to solve the problems that they are currently working on in math. Ask your child about the plot of the story they are currently reading. This allows the children to teach you a concept ( which is the highest level of understanding) and shows that you are involved in their education. Lost and Found
As the weather turns colder, please remember to label all jackets, hats, and gloves. It is also a great help if you label your child's lunch box. This helps us return items to the students who misplaced them.
Notes to school!
Include child's first AND LAST NAME on any notes sent from home.
Notes should be sent anytime you are planning to pick up your child for an early dismissal.
Notes for sending your child home on a different bus should be limited to emergency requests. If you need additional forms please contact the office.
